Approaches that translate well to online therapy

Attachment-based work focuses on how early relationships shape present bonds and emotional safety; it helps with anxiety, trust issues, and attachment-related patterns. Emotionally-Focused Therapy (EFT) centers on identifying and reshaping emotional responses in relationships, which can ease distress and improve communication. Existential therapy explores questions of meaning, purpose, and choices when life feels uncertain or empty, helping people clarify values and direction.

Online formats include video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ging. Video calls are useful for face-to-face conversation and reading nonverbal cues. Phone sessions require less bandwidth and can be a good fit for brief check-ins or when video isn’t possible. Live chat and text-based messaging offer flexible, on-the-go ways to share progress, ask questions between sessions, or check in after a difficult moment. These options make therapy easier to fit into work, travel, or family schedules while keeping therapeutic continuity.
